However, as with any online transaction or engagement, it's always advisable to exercise caution, especially when dealing with financial or insurance services. Here are a few general tips to consider: 1. Verify the Company: Look for independent reviews or ratings of the company from reputable sources. Check if the company is registered and licensed to provide insurance services in the relevant jurisdiction. 2. Contact Information: Ensure that the website provides legitimate contact information, including a physical address and phone number. You can also try contacting the company through these channels to assess their responsiveness. 3. Secure Payment: If you decide to purchase insurance or make any financial transactions through the website, ensure that the payment process is secure. Look for "https" in the URL and a padlock symbol in the address bar. 4. Professionalism: Assess the overall professionalism of the website. Legitimate businesses typically invest in a well-designed and informative online presence. 5. Trust Your Instincts: If something feels off or too good to be true, it's best to err on the side of caution. Remember that these are general guidelines, and it's always a good idea to conduct thorough research and, if necessary, seek advice from a financial or legal professional before making significant financial decisions."
